1. Chief Strategy Officer (CSO)
The CSO is responsible for developing and implementing the organization’s strategic direction. They analyze market trends, identify growth opportunities, and align business objectives with long-term goals. With a deep understanding of the industry and competitive landscape, the CSO ensures that the organization stays ahead of the curve.
2. Operations Manager
An operations manager oversees the day-to-day operations of a business. They optimize processes, improve efficiency, and reduce costs. By implementing effective strategies, they streamline operations and ensure smooth workflow, ultimately enhancing overall productivity.
3. Business Analyst
A business analyst plays a crucial role in identifying opportunities for improvement within a company. They gather and analyze data, conduct market research, and provide insights that drive strategic decision-making. By analyzing key performance indicators, they help organizations identify areas of growth and implement effective strategies.
4. Supply Chain Manager
A supply chain manager is responsible for overseeing the entire supply chain process, from sourcing raw materials to delivering the final product. They optimize the supply chain, minimize costs, and ensure timely delivery. By managing suppliers, logistics, and inventory, they contribute to the overall efficiency of the organization.
5. Project Manager
A project manager is responsible for planning, executing, and monitoring projects from start to finish. They ensure that projects are completed on time, within budget, and meet the desired objectives. By coordinating resources, managing risks, and communicating effectively, they drive successful project outcomes.
6. Financial Analyst
A financial analyst helps organizations make informed financial decisions. They analyze financial data, create forecasts, and identify trends that impact the business. By providing insights into investment opportunities, cost-saving measures, and revenue generation strategies, they contribute to the financial success of the organization.
7. Business Development Manager
A business development manager is responsible for driving growth and expanding the organization’s market presence. They identify new business opportunities, negotiate partnerships, and develop strategic relationships. By understanding market trends and customer needs, they contribute to the organization’s overall revenue and profitability.
8. Quality Assurance Manager
A quality assurance manager ensures that products and services meet the highest standards of quality. They develop quality control processes, conduct audits, and implement corrective actions. By maintaining quality standards, they enhance customer satisfaction and contribute to the organization’s reputation.
9. Risk Manager
A risk manager identifies potential risks and develops strategies to mitigate them. They assess both internal and external risks, implement risk management processes, and monitor their effectiveness. By proactively managing risks, they protect the organization from potential threats and ensure business continuity.
10. Human Resources Manager
A human resources manager plays a vital role in managing the organization’s most valuable asset – its people. They recruit and retain top talent, develop employee training programs, and ensure compliance with labor laws. By creating a positive work environment and fostering employee engagement, they contribute to the organization’s overall success.
